refactor(oi): update scraper for new QuikStrike website structure
- Replace direct product URL navigation with fixed heatmap URL and UI product selection - Implement cookie validation with automatic session cleanup - Update login flow to use SSO authentication and new form selectors - Improve data extraction with iframe context and better table parsing - Add multiple fallback selectors for gold price scraping - Enhance error handling, logging, and timeout management
